Ice-climbing competition winners honored

By Nigar Orujova

Azerbaijani athletes winning the national championship of ice climbing were honored in the health club of Emergency Situations Ministry in Baku.

Head of the club, Colonel Fuzuli Musayev congratulated the athletes from "Ekstremal" team on their victory and wished them success on the international arena.

As one of the winner of the competition, Leyla Aliyeva said she has been participating in ice climbing competitions since 2009.

"Ice climbing is my most favorite sport, full of emotions, extreme and vivid impressions. All this gives me extraordinary will to win," she said the meeting.

Azerbaijan hosted the ice climbing championship on its frozen waterfalls. The competition was co-organized by the Youth and Sport Ministry and Air and Extreme Sports Federation of Azerbaijan (FAIREX), in Gusar region on February 1-2 and February 8-9.

Despite the frosty weather, 24 teams took part in the competition and showed their talents and skills.

"Ekstremal" team won the first place in the team competition. Second place went to the team "Salavat" (FAIREX), and third winner team was "Zirve" (FAIREX). Winners were awarded diplomas and prizes.

"Ekstremal" team of the Emergencies Ministry was consisted of Kamala Gahramanova, Leyla Aliyeva, Arzu Eyvazova, Atabey Khanlarov and Teymour Shahnamazov.

In 2013, Aliyeva became the second winner of the world championship.
